-package java.net.http.internal.hpack;
-
-import java.io.IOException;
-import java.nio.ByteBuffer;
-import java.util.Arrays;
-
-//
-//          0   1   2   3   4   5   6   7
-//        +---+---+---+---+---+---+---+---+
-//        | H |    String Length (7+)     |
-//        +---+---------------------------+
-//        |  String Data (Length octets)  |
-//        +-------------------------------+
-//
-final class StringReader {
-
-    private static final int NEW             = 0;
-    private static final int FIRST_BYTE_READ = 1;
-    private static final int LENGTH_READ     = 2;
-    private static final int DONE            = 4;
-
-    private final IntegerReader intReader = new IntegerReader();
-    private final Huffman.Reader huffmanReader = new Huffman.Reader();
-    private final ISO_8859_1.Reader plainReader = new ISO_8859_1.Reader();
-
-    private int state = NEW;
-
-    private boolean huffman;
-    private int remainingLength;
-
-    boolean read(ByteBuffer input, Appendable output) throws IOException {
-        if (state == DONE) {
-            return true;
-        }
-        if (!input.hasRemaining()) {
-            return false;
-        }
-        if (state == NEW) {
-            int p = input.position();
-            huffman = (input.get(p) & 0b10000000) != 0;
-            state = FIRST_BYTE_READ;
-            intReader.configure(7);
-        }
-        if (state == FIRST_BYTE_READ) {
-            boolean lengthRead = intReader.read(input);
-            if (!lengthRead) {
-                return false;
-            }
-            remainingLength = intReader.get();
-            state = LENGTH_READ;
-        }
-        if (state == LENGTH_READ) {
-            boolean isLast = input.remaining() >= remainingLength;
-            int oldLimit = input.limit();
-            if (isLast) {
-                input.limit(input.position() + remainingLength);
-            }
-            remainingLength -= Math.min(input.remaining(), remainingLength);
-            if (huffman) {
-                huffmanReader.read(input, output, isLast);
-            } else {
-                plainReader.read(input, output);
-            }
-            if (isLast) {
-                input.limit(oldLimit);
-                state = DONE;
-            }
-            return isLast;
-        }
-        throw new InternalError(Arrays.toString(
-                new Object[]{state, huffman, remainingLength}));
-    }
-
-    boolean isHuffmanEncoded() {
-        if (state < FIRST_BYTE_READ) {
-            throw new IllegalStateException("Has not been fully read yet");
-        }
-        return huffman;
-    }
-
-    void reset() {
-        if (huffman) {
-            huffmanReader.reset();
-        } else {
-            plainReader.reset();
-        }
-        intReader.reset();
-        state = NEW;
-    }
-}
